Title: David Robert Wasserman: Innovator in Wireless Communications and Network Security
Introduction
David Robert Wasserman is a notable inventor based in San Diego, California. He has made significant contributions to the fields of wireless communications and network security, holding a total of 2 patents. His innovative work focuses on enhancing data transmission methods and detecting anomalies in encrypted networks.
Latest Patents
Wasserman's latest patents include a method for increasing multicast throughput in a single-hop multi-channel wireless network. This invention involves establishing a network of half-duplex nodes that can receive on multiple channels while using linear programming to create a rapid-throughput transmission schedule. The method also incorporates erasure coding to reconstruct data in cases where transmissions are not fully received.
Another significant patent is the development of a cyphertext (CT) analytic engine and method for network anomaly detection. This method analyzes cyphertext data flows within a CT network, utilizing encryption devices to secure data packets. By examining traffic class information and employing maximum entropy estimation, Wasserman's method effectively detects anomalies within the network.
Career Highlights
David Robert Wasserman works for the United States as represented by the Secretary of the Navy. His role involves applying his expertise in communications and network security to enhance operational capabilities.
